arXiv:2609.13661v1 Announce Type: new Abstract: Knowledge graph question answering usually assumes that one system can reach the whole graph. In practice, facts are often held by organizations that share entity identifiers but own disjoint relation types, so no single party sees a complete reasoning chain. This poster presents the empirical findings of FedV-KGQA on multi-hop question answering over such vertically partitioned graphs. Each silo enriches its local graph and trains a knowledge graph embedding on its own triples. A server then concatenates the silo-specific entity views, anchors the projected question at the topic entity, and ranks candidates by similarity. Raw triples and relation embeddings never leave a silo. Comparing the FedV-KGQA experiments with one another yields three results. First, federated fusion recovers most of the centralized accuracy, while a single silo recovers little. Second, anchoring and enrichment matter more than the choice of embedding model. Third, the cheapest encoder depends on the target accuracy rather than on parameter count. This poster paper contributes that cross-experiment comparison, four design lessons drawn from it, and an interactive prototype that runs real inference and traces the full pipeline, per question, on released checkpoints.
